Milan hotels post highest Winter Olympic occupancy peak since 2010

CoStar data shows Milan averaged 83.4% occupancy during the Winter Olympics, with luxury properties posting RevPAR gains of 321.9% year over year.

The UK hotel sector stages second-half comeback in 2025, supported by sustained growth in leisure and wellness demand, says Knight Frank

UK hotels recovered from first-half challenges with 3.8% H2 RevPAR growth in regional markets and 6% leisure revenue increases.
